Understanding the Factors Affecting EV Charging Costs at Home

The cost of charging your EV at home isn't just a straight calculation; it depends on several key factors. Think of it like baking a cake – you need the right ingredients in the right amounts to get the perfect result. In this case, the "ingredients" are:

  1. Your electricity rate: This is the biggest factor. Are you on a time-of-use plan, a flat rate, or something else? Electricity prices vary wildly depending on your location and energy provider. Some areas have incredibly cheap overnight rates, while others maintain a consistent, higher price throughout the day.
  2. Your EV's battery size: Larger batteries obviously take longer to charge and require more electricity, leading to higher charging costs. It's like filling a larger gas tank versus a smaller one – more fuel means more money spent.
  3. Your charging habits: Do you fully charge your EV every night, or do you top it off as needed? Constantly charging to 100% can put extra strain on the battery and increase your overall electricity consumption.
  4. Your home charging setup: A Level 2 charger (240V) charges much faster than a Level 1 charger (120V), but it also comes with upfront installation costs. The faster you charge, the more power (and thus money) you'll use.
  5. Energy efficiency of your EV: Some EVs are more energy-efficient than others. A vehicle with a higher MPGe (miles per gallon equivalent) will get you more miles per kilowatt-hour (kWh), reducing your charging costs.

Calculating How Much Does it Cost to Charge an EV at Home

Let's get down to the nitty-gritty. To estimate your charging costs, you need to do a bit of math, but don't worry, it's not rocket science! Here's a simplified approach:

  1. Find your electricity rate: Check your electricity bill to find the cost per kilowatt-hour (kWh). This is usually listed as cents per kWh.
  2. Determine your EV's battery capacity: Your EV's specifications will tell you the size of its battery, typically measured in kWh (kilowatt-hours).
  3. Calculate the charging cost: Multiply your electricity rate (in $/kWh) by your EV's battery capacity (in kWh). This gives you the theoretical maximum cost to fully charge your battery from empty.
  4. Consider charging efficiency: Not all of the electricity used goes directly into the battery; some is lost as heat. Factor in an efficiency loss of about 10-20% depending on the charger and ambient temperature. This means you need to slightly increase your previous calculation.
  5. Factor in your charging habits: You likely won't fully deplete your battery every time you charge. If you only charge to 80% for example, adjust the calculation accordingly. You only charge what you need, which is great for the battery and your wallet!

For example, let's say your electricity costs $0.15 per kWh, your EV has a 60 kWh battery, and you charge to 80%. The calculation would be: ($0.15/kWh) * 60 kWh * 0.8 * 1.1 (10% efficiency loss) = $7.92. This is a rough estimate, and your actual cost may vary.

How Much Does it Cost to Charge an EV at Home: A Real-World Example

Let's paint a picture. Imagine Sarah, a teacher with a 75 kWh EV and a home electricity rate of $0.12/kWh. She typically charges to 80% capacity every night. Following the calculation, her daily charging cost (including a 15% efficiency loss) is around $8.64. That's less than a tank of gas for many traditional vehicles!

Comparing EV Charging Costs to Gasoline

Now, let's put this into perspective. How does the cost of charging an EV at home compare to the cost of filling up a gas-powered car? This comparison varies greatly based on fuel prices, but generally, EV charging is significantly cheaper. The savings can be substantial over time, potentially making it a financially smarter decision in the long run.

Factors to Consider Beyond the Direct Cost

Beyond the direct cost of electricity, there are other factors to consider when budgeting for EV home charging:

  • Installation costs for a Level 2 charger: This can range from a few hundred to over a thousand dollars, depending on your home's electrical setup.
  • Potential increases in your electricity bill: While generally cheaper than gasoline, charging an EV will add to your monthly electricity bill.
  • Potential government incentives: Many governments offer rebates and tax credits to encourage EV adoption, reducing the overall cost of ownership.

Frequently Asked Questions

  1. Q: Is it cheaper to charge my EV at home or at a public charging station? A: Generally, it's significantly cheaper to charge at home. Public charging stations often charge higher rates per kWh.
  2. Q: How long does it take to charge an EV at home? A: This depends on the size of your battery, your charger type (Level 1 or Level 2), and your EV's charging capacity. A Level 2 charger is much faster than a Level 1 charger.
  3. Q: Will charging my EV increase my home insurance costs? A: Generally, the addition of an EV home charger doesn't significantly impact home insurance premiums, but it's always a good idea to inform your insurer.
  4. Q: Do I need a special electrical panel for an EV charger? A: A Level 2 charger often requires a dedicated circuit, but not necessarily a whole new electrical panel, although this depends on your home's current electrical system. A qualified electrician can assess your needs.
  5. Q: Can I use a standard outlet to charge my EV? A: Yes, you can charge an EV using a standard 120V outlet (Level 1 charging), but it will be very slow. Level 2 charging (240V) is much faster and recommended for regular home charging.
